... Read moreCleaning floors effectively requires understanding the type of flooring you have and choosing the right cleaning methods and products. Whether you have hardwood, tile, laminate, or vinyl floors, proper care can extend their lifespan and maintain their appearance. For hardwood floors, using a damp mop with a gentle cleanser specifically designed for wood is essential to avoid water damage. Tile and vinyl floors can tolerate more moisture, allowing for mopping with mild detergent solutions. Regular sweeping or vacuuming before mopping removes dust and debris that can scratch floors. For tough stains or sticky residues, spot cleaning with a soft cloth and a suitable cleaner helps maintain cleanliness without damaging the surface. Using microfiber mops enhances cleaning efficiency by capturing dust and reducing streaks. In addition, selecting eco-friendly and non-toxic cleaning products not only protects your floors but also improves indoor air quality. Always follow manufacturer's instructions for cleaning agents to avoid discoloration or deterioration. Routine floor maintenance also involves promptly wiping spills to prevent stains and checking for damage such as scratches or cracks to address them early. By following these floor cleaning tips, you can ensure your floors remain clean, safe, and attractive, improving the overall hygiene and aesthetics of your living space.
